Data that can currently be licensed from mbi for Zimbabwe
Each attribute or geographical level can be licensed individually.
Geographic level | |
---|---|
Area level | Administrative |
Name | Districts |
Number of areas | 91 |
Geometry | |
Polygons | |
Data / Variables | |
Population | |
Sex / Gender | |
Households | |
Unemployed | |
Marital status (country-specific) | |

Zimbabwe’s Geodata Landscape: Driving Development with Precision
Zimbabwe, a country with a rich cultural heritage and significant natural resources, faces complex economic and social challenges. Its path towards sustainable development and economic revitalization is increasingly dependent on strategic planning and informed decision-making, underpinned by accurate geodata. In Zimbabwe, geodata is primarily organized at the Districts level, providing insights for governance, development initiatives, and business strategies across the nation.
Geographical Levels and Products
- Population: Offers essential demographic information, crucial for planning public services, development programs, and understanding market dynamics.
- Digital Boundaries: Facilitates precise spatial analysis, supporting infrastructure development, natural resource management, and environmental conservation efforts.
Country-Specific Insights
Zimbabwe’s diverse landscape, from the highveld’s bustling cities to the lowveld’s wildlife-rich conservation areas, presents unique opportunities and challenges for utilizing geodata. District-level insights into population distribution and digital boundaries enable targeted approaches to development, from enhancing agricultural productivity and water resource management to improving healthcare and education access. For businesses, understanding the demographic layout aids in tailoring products and services to meet the varying needs of different regions.
Use Case
An international development agency might use district-level population data to allocate resources more effectively, focusing on areas with urgent needs for health and education services. A conservation organization could leverage digital boundary data to plan and implement sustainable management practices for national parks and wildlife reserves, balancing ecological preservation with community development.
